
Pickup from Split Airport for Boat Tours: How It Works

The basics
Split Airport (SPU) is in Kaštela, about 24 kilometres west of Split city. Travel time from the airport to Split is 30 to 45 minutes depending on traffic.
Most boat tours leave from Split Riva or one of the city marinas. Coordinating between airport and boat tour requires planning, but is doable in several scenarios.
Same-day arrival and boat tour
If your flight arrives Split before 07:00, you can theoretically catch the 07:30 Blue Cave departure. Tight but possible — and not recommended.
A better split: arrive Split in the evening, sleep in the city, do the boat tour the next morning.
For half-day tours (Blue Lagoon and Trogir): a morning arrival before 11:00 can catch the 14:30 afternoon departure with time to drop bags at a hotel first.

Same-day boat tour and departure
Returning from the Blue Cave at 17:30 then flying out the same evening is possible if your flight is 21:00 or later. Allow 1 hour from the boat to the airport.
For half-day tours, more flexibility. Morning boat (back at 13:00), lunch, airport. Or afternoon boat (back at 19:00), straight to a 22:00 flight.
Always build buffer. Boats can be delayed by weather or sea conditions, and a missed flight is expensive.
Direct airport-to-boat transfer
Possible for guests with specific schedules. A private taxi boat can pick you up near the airport (Kaštela marinas) and take you directly to a boat tour starting point in Split or a nearby destination.
Useful if you arrive on a noon flight and want to maximise your Croatia day without going to a hotel first.
Coordinate with the boat operator and the airport transfer separately. Times need to line up precisely.
Storage of luggage
Boats are not designed for luggage. A backpack or small bag is fine; a hardshell suitcase is not welcome on a 10-hour tour.
Most Split hotels store luggage for free even after check-out. Drop bags at the hotel before the tour, return to collect before the airport.
Storage lockers exist at Split bus station and a few private locations near the Riva — useful if you have no hotel.

Marina pickups
Some operators offer pickup from marinas other than Split Riva — Kaštela, Trogir, Marina Frapa. May involve a small additional charge.
If your accommodation is closer to one of these marinas, a marina pickup saves Split-bound travel.
Coordinating with the operator
WhatsApp your flight number and arrival or departure time before booking.
The operator can confirm which tour suits your schedule and identify any pickup adjustments.
On the day, share your real-time flight status if there are delays. Most operators are flexible with reasonable notice.
What can go wrong
Flight delays. A 90-minute delay can wreck a same-day boat tour plan. Always have a buffer or be willing to skip the tour.
Weather cancellations of boat tour. Tour might be cancelled morning-of due to wind, leaving you with a free day at the airport.
Traffic from the airport to Split. Summer traffic can be slow. Allow more time than the navigation app suggests.
Recommended approach
Arrival day: get to your accommodation, settle, recover from the flight. Boat tour the next day or later in the trip.
Departure day: keep it simple. Last-minute Split walking, lunch, airport. Save the boat day for mid-trip.
This separation reduces stress and makes both the flight day and the boat day better.
Specific case — long layovers
A 6 to 8 hour layover at Split airport could theoretically allow a half-day boat tour. The Blue Lagoon and Trogir half-day at 4 hours is feasible.
Allow 2 hours of buffer for transfers and check-in. Means the layover needs to be at least 7 hours.
Risky — small delays can wreck it. Only attempt with explicit operator coordination.
